Cooking steps

Make the Chips
1
  • Preheat your oven to 240°C/220°C fan/gas mark 9. 
  • Chop the potatoes lengthways into 1cm slices, then into 1cm thick chips (no need to peel).
  • Pop the chips onto a lined baking tray.
  • Drizzle with oil, season with BBQ rub, salt and pepper then toss to coat. Spread out in a single layer.
  • When the oven is hot, roast on the top shelf until golden, 25-30 mins. Turn halfway through.

TIP: Use two baking trays if necessary.

Chop the Veg
2
  • Meanwhile, halve, peel and thinly slice the onion.
  • Thinly slice the tomato.
Prep the Chicken
3
  • Lay the chicken out on a board.
  • Place your hand flat on top of the chicken breast and use a sharp knife to carefully slice through horizontally to make two thin steaks. 
  • Repeat with the other breast(s). IMPORTANT: Wash hands and equipment after handling raw chicken and its packaging.

TIP: Notice a stronger smell from your chicken? Don’t worry, this is normal due to packaging we use to keep it fresh.

Cook the Chicken
4
  • Place a large pan over medium heat with a drizzle of oil.
  • Once hot, lay the chicken into the pan and season with salt and pepper.
  • Fry until browned and cooked through, 3-6 mins each side. IMPORTANT: Chicken is cooked when no longer pink in the middle.
  • Once cooked, remove the pan from the heat and sprinkle over the cheese. Cover the pan with a lid and allow the cheese to melt, 1-2 mins.

TIP: Cook in batches if the pan is too crowded.

Warm the Buns
5
  • Pop the buns into the oven to warm through, 2-3 mins.
Assemble and Serve
6
  • To assemble the burgers, spread a spoonful of aioli over the cut side of each bun.
  • Top the base bun with the cheesy chicken steak, sliced tomato and onion.
  • Drizzle over the BBQ sauce and close with the top bun.
  • Serve with chips and any remaining aioli alongside.
